免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

怎么开发一个百度小程序呢

开发一个百度小程序需要掌握以下内容:了解小程序的基本概念、准备开发环境、创建小程序项目、编写代码、部署和发布、调试和测试等。下面将详细介绍这些内容。

一、了解小程序的基本概念

百度小程序是一种基于百度云的应用开发模型,可以在百度搜索结果页中直接展示,无需用户下载安装即可使用。小程序提供的功能相对简洁,主要用于快速获取信息、体验便捷服务。了解小程序的特点和使用场景有助于更好地开发小程序。

二、准备开发环境

1. 安装百度开发者工具:你可以从百度开发者官网下载并安装最新版本的百度开发者工具,它提供了小程序的开发、调试、预览和发布功能。

2. 注册百度开发者账号:在开始开发之前,你需要注册一个百度开发者账号,并登录百度开发者中心,以便能够创建和管理小程序项目。

三、创建小程序项目

1. 打开百度开发者工具:在安装成功后,打开百度开发者工具并选择小程序项目的开发目录。

2. 创建小程序项目:在百度开发者工具中选择“新建项目”,填写项目名称、AppID、项目目录等信息,并选择小程序的模板。

四、编写代码

1. 熟悉小程序的架构:小程序的代码包括了页面、逻辑层和视图层。页面是小程序的基本单位,逻辑层负责处理用户的请求和业务逻辑,视图层负责展示页面的结构和样式。

2. 编写小程序页面:在百度开发者工具中选择项目的页面文件夹,可以创建和编辑小程序的页面。你可以使用 HTML、CSS 和 JavaScript,并且可以使用框架和组件库来快速构建小程序的页面。

3. 处理用户交互:通过编写逻辑层的代码,可以处理用户的点击事件、表单提交等交互行为。可以使用 JavaScript 来实现逻辑层的功能。

五、部署和发布

1. 预览小程序:在百度开发者工具中,你可以预览小程序的效果,并在开发过程中进行调试和修改。

2. 构建小程序代码:在完成开发后,你需要构建小程序代码,生成发布版本的文件。可以在百度开发者工具中选择“构建”,生成的代码会存放在指定目录中。

3. 部署和发布小程序:在百度开发者中心,你可以创建小程序并上传构建后的代码文件。然后,你可以设置小程序的名称、描述、图标等,并发布小程序。

六、调试和测试

1. 调试小程序:在百度开发者工具中,你可以通过模拟器来调试小程序,在真机上进行实时预览。你可以检查代码错误、性能问题和用户交互等方面的情况,并进行调试和优化。

2. 进行用户测试:在完成开发并发布小程序后,可以让部分用户进行测试,并收集用户的反馈。根据用户的需求和反馈,进行优化和改进。

以上是开发百度小程序的基本流程和步骤。通过学习和实践,你可以进一步深入了解百度小程序的功能和开发技术,从而开发出更加优秀的小程序作品。


相关知识:
百度小程序开发需要满足哪些条件
百度小程序是一种基于百度生态系统的轻量级应用程序,类似于微信小程序和支付宝小程序。它可以在百度App内直接运行,无需下载和安装,提供了丰富的功能和服务,为用户提供便捷的应用体验。要开发百度小程序,你需要满足以下条件:1. 开发者账号:首先需要在百度小程序开
2023-08-23
百度小程序开发产龙动物园
百度小程序开发产龙动物园是一个非常有趣和富有创意的项目。它结合了百度小程序的强大功能和动物园主题,为用户提供了一种独特的动物园体验。在这篇文章中,我将为您详细介绍百度小程序开发产龙动物园的原理和实现方法。一、产龙动物园的概述产龙动物园是一个虚拟的动物园,用
2023-08-23
阿里巴巴如何进行小程序开发的
阿里巴巴小程序是一种基于阿里云平台的轻量级应用开发框架,能够帮助开发者快速、高效地创建小程序应用。在实际开发中,阿里巴巴小程序依托阿里云服务,提供全栈运营化解决方案,同时支持丰富的开放能力,实现了小程序开发的便捷化、高效化、低成本化。一、小程序开发框架阿里
2023-08-09
uc小程序开发
UC小程序是阿里巴巴旗下的一款移动开发平台,是一种基于网页技术(H5)的应用开发平台。UC小程序不需要下载安装,访问网页就可以直接使用,用户体验类似于原生应用。本文将对UC小程序的开发原理和详细介绍进行说明。一、UC小程序介绍UC小程序是阿里巴巴推出的一种
2023-08-09
taro开发微信小程序教程
Taro 是一款开箱即用、多端统一开发的前端框架,可以使用一套代码编译成不同端的应用,包括微信小程序、支付宝小程序、H5、React Native 等。而在此篇文章中,我将会详细介绍 Taro 如何开发微信小程序。Taro 的优势相比于其他前端框架,使用
2023-08-09
saas小程序开发合同
当今互联网行业中,SaaS小程序开发已经成为趋势和潮流。SaaS小程序是指软件即服务,通过云端的方式进行软件应用开发,让用户可以通过各种设备实现软件的访问和使用。SaaS小程序的出现,极大地方便了用户和企业,也促进了数字化时代的发展。在SaaS小程序开发过
2023-08-09
figma的微信小程序开发
Figma是一个非常受欢迎的界面设计工具,而微信小程序是近年来崛起的一种全新的应用形态。如何结合这两者,快速开发出优秀的微信小程序呢?下面来一步一步地介绍。首先,需要将Figma中的设计图导出。可以将图层导成PNG或者SVG格式,以便方便在微信小程序中使用
2023-08-09
360小程序开发需要哪些技术呢
360小程序是由360推出的一款轻应用开发框架,允许开发者使用JavaScript、CSS和HTML等前端技术开发出小程序。具有轻量、快速、跨平台的优势,可以在不同的终端设备上进行展示。下面将介绍360小程序开发所需要的技术:1. JavaScriptJa
2023-08-09
小程序官方开发工具详解下载
小程序是一种基于微信开发的应用,能够在微信中进行使用。随着小程序的广泛应用,越来越多的开发者开始热衷于开发小程序。然而,开发小程序需要下载官方开发工具来完成开发工作。在本篇文章中,我们将详细介绍小程序官方开发工具的下载,以及其原理和功能。一、下载小程序官方
2023-05-26
微信小程序的开发工具和测试环境
微信小程序是一种小型程序,可以在微信内部嵌入使用,是一种快速开发和扩展业务能力的技术。小程序的开发工具和测试环境是小程序开发的基础设施,下面将对其进行详细介绍。一、开发工具1. 微信Web开发者工具微信Web开发者工具是官方提供的小程序开发和调试工具,支持
2023-05-26
微信小程序开发工具运行项目有哪些内容
微信小程序开发工具是一款专门为开发者提供微信小程序开发环境的工具。该工具主要功能包括代码编写、调试、预览和发布等,能够为开发者提供全方位的开发支持。下面我们来详细介绍微信小程序开发工具运行项目的内容及原理。一、代码编写微信小程序开发工具支持使用多种编程语言
2023-05-26
typescript小程序
TypeScript是一种由微软开发的开源编程语言,它是JavaScript的一个超集,可以编译成纯JavaScript代码。TypeScript的主要目的是解决JavaScript在大型项目中的缺陷,使得代码更加可读、可维护、可扩展。在小程序开发中,Ty
2023-04-06